
- Flow-rate sensor for domestic hot water, drinkable water, demineralised water
- Measuring range from 0.9 to 150 l/min
- Pipes from DN 8 to DN 25 mm
- Output signal: or 4-20 mA or pulses
- Drinkable water approvals: WRAS,ACS
Measuring principle: | Vortex, piezo-ceramic sensor |
Measuring range: | From 0.9 up to 150 l/min |
Accuracy: | Flow-rate < 50% F.S.: ± 1% F.S. Flow-rate > 50% F.S.: ± 2 % F.S. |
Response time: | Analogue output: < 500 ms Frequency output: < 5 ms |
Medium: | Domestic hot water, potable water, demineralized water |
Liquid temperature limit: | < 125 °C |
Ambient temperature limits: | 15 to +85 °C |
Storage temperature: | -30 to +85 °C |
Repeatability: | ±0.3% |
Pressure limits vs. Temperature: | Max. 12 bar at 40 °C / Max. 6 bar at 100 °C (Max. test pressure is 18 bar at 40 °C) |
Cavitation: | Respect the following relation to prevent cavitations [ Outlet Pabs. / Differential pressure ] > 5.5 |
Sensor paddle: | ETFE |
Body with damming insert: | PA6T/6I (40 % FV) |
Sealing: | EPDM peroxide (FPM on request) |
BAMO’s vortex type flow sensor has no moving mechanical parts, is not affected by a pollution. It is distinguished by a low pressure drop and a good accuracy. The flow sensor is based on the principle of Karman vortex trail. The frequency of vortices generated by the obstacle located in the flow path, is proportional to the flow speed. Turbulences are detected by a piezoelectric paddle, operated by an integrated electronics. It is suitable for flow measurement on domestic hot water, drinkable water or non-conductive liquids such as demineralised water or reverse osmosis water.
